However, AWMS … WebYou cannot originate loans by yourself. In order to originate loans, you will need to be sponsored by an approved mortgage broker, banker or lender. 9. What is the NMLS and what do they do? The NMLS is the Nationwide Mortgage Licensing System, the sole system of licensure for loan officers in 59 state and territorial agencies.
